Hello everyone!

I've been "lurking" on this site for a while now... finally decided to officially participate and post!

My name is Bryan and I'm a drum teacher and player in Ontario, CANADA. While I don't live in a musical "mecca" of any kind, I love playing and teaching and have been doing it full time for the past 6 years!

I play in a Latin jazz trio which covers a lot of Michel Camilo tunes. He is one of my favorite pianists and I love the energy of his tunes and the challenge they present to play them! We are hoping to release a CD of original compositions by next year.

In terms of my drumming influences and inspirations, like many people, these include Dave Weckl, Vinnie Colaiuta, Steve Gadd and Dennis Chambers. I also find the newer crop of intense players like Virgil Donati, Thomas Lang and Marco Minneman to be incredibly inspirational as well.
